Mastek Marathon

Children from SOS CV Alibaug participated in the famous Mastek Marathon. The marathon was organised by international IT firm Mastek Ltd and was attended by 3000+ runners from across Mumbai. SOS Children’s Villages of India was officially selected by Mastek Ltd as preferred charity for the event. The preferred charity status facilitated free entry through the marathon for our Children from the Alibaug Villages, well as a generous donation to SOS India by Mastek Foundation. Mr. RK Sinha, Village Director, Alibaug flagged off the marathon and accepted the donation cheque on SOS India’s behalf.

4 children from SOS CV Shillong received “Scouts & Guides Governor Award”

Four of our shining stars – Mariam Lamin, Ritgenlang Ryntathiang, Biralin Kharbani and Balapidianghun Janong received the Scouts and Guides Governor Award for 2019. Our champions were awarded by the Honorable Governor of Meghalaya – Shri Tathagata Roy at the Raj Bhavan, Shillong. They received the award as SOS Children’s Village Shillong Scout and Guide Unit candidates, which is headed by the Asst. State Commissioner for Scout – Mr. Binod Chetri. For the award, our children attended different training, activities, adventure camps and participated in different projects in different places in the state.

SOS CV Tirupati launches “Books in a Box” library programme for remote rural community children

FSP team from SOS Children’s Village Tirupati initiated innovative library model called “Books in a Box” for remote and rural community children who don’t have access to books and libraries. Under this wonderful programme, groups of children from FSP communities are given a box full of books and the groups will own a small library. Once in every 3 months, groups of children will exchange their library boxes with other groups so all the groups will be getting a complete set of new books.

Tamil Nadu Chief Minister’s comprehensive Health Insurance Scheme

On 10th November, SOS Children’s Village Nagapattinam organised a programme with District Administration and District Medical Unit to get the Tamil Nadu Government Mediclaim card for all our resident children in the village & Youth House. SOS Nagapattinam also became the first CCI receiving this Government medical Insurance card for the children in Nagapattinam. This scheme was launched by the Government of Tamil Nadu to provide medical insurance coverage for underprivileged people living in the state. It was launched in partnership with state-owned general insurance service provider United India Insurance, based in Chennai. This plan offers coverage for emergency medical expenses with the help of various empaneled government and private hospitals in Tamil Nadu.

SOS Tarang 2019 – Universal Children’s Day celebrations

On 20th November every year, Universal Children’s Day is celebrated across the world. To celebrate this auspicious occasion SOS India also organises SOS Tarang, the annual sports and cultural festival with children participating from across 32 villages in 22 states of India. Energy and power was seen among the children since Tarang Zonals. Keeping up to the expectations, North Zone team won the Basketball finals against their competitors from West Zone. Similarly, in football East Zone won against North Zone leaving the audience stunned with their amazing game. In fact, it was great fun watching our children paint their hearts out during the Painting Competition. 184 participants competed in 500 competitions, all leading up to the main event. The Tarang finale 2019 was held on 22nd November at Sri Sathya Sai Auditorium, Lodhi Road, New Delhi. The programme began with Saraswati Vandana and SOS Prayer followed by an energetic short film on the entire journey of SOS Tarang 2019. Other events included a group song, group dance, duet song and solo song. Two of our settled youths, Babita and Gaurav shared their SOS journey, leaving people in tears. Finally the mesmeric evening was concluded with the award ceremony for all the winners. SOS Tarang, is a day for all the children under the care of SOS India to showcase their talents and seek blessings.
